Took the Surly Trucker DeLuxe out Thursday afternoon, rolling across the land beach buggy fashion thanks to a pair of 559-55 Compass Rat Trap Pass Extralight tires. I rode as far as North Bridge, Concord, via Route 225, Skelton Road, River Road, and Monument Street outbound, back via Reformatory Branch, with the Minuteman coming and going because, why not. 31 miles through Arlington, Lexington, Bedford, Carlisle, and Concord, not creative, but familiar, pleasant, and what I had the time and psychic energy for. Here's the bike at the literal high point of the ride, overlooking the Hutchins Farm fields from Monument Street.


In other news, both the Concord and Shawsheen Rivers are low, and the big old Catalpa trees are in bloom.




Also, the First Sucking Mire and the Second Sucking Mire, notorious mudholes on the Reformatory Branch, are temporarily dry, and I saw a Baltimore Oriole (but no pictures of that).
